What is the difference between calories and kilocalories?

1 kilocalorie (kcal) = 1000 calories (cal). Food labels use "Calories" (capital C) to mean kilocalories. So a 200-Calorie snack is actually 200,000 small calories or 200 kcal.

Why are there so many energy units?

Different fields developed their own units: joules for physics, calories for chemistry and nutrition, kWh for electricity, BTU for heating/cooling, and eV for particle physics. They all measure the same thing — the ability to do work.
